This is a fine example of the first generation Seiko chronographs issued by the British Military to RAF fighter/helicopter pilots. The first RAF-issued Seiko chronograph ( Gen. 1 ) was procured from Seiko UK and issued primarily to Royal Air Force pilots and navigators from October 1984 until November 1990. According to documents I have received from Seiko, 11,307 pieces of this Gen. 1 model were supplied by Seiko to the British Armed Forces. This particular watch was issued in 1987 and therefore would have seen action in the First Gulf War of 1990 against Saddam Hussain forces in the deserts of Kuwait and Iraq.
